The Dreaded Hangover

The term hangover describes a constellation of undesirable and uncomfortable signs that can develop after consuming too much alcohol. Those symptoms can range from mild pain to the more serious signs explained above.

There is no set quantity of alcohol that will trigger a hangover, given that each individual reacts to alcohol differently, but normally, the more you had to drink, the more severe the hangover symptoms.

The Signs of a Hangover

The majority of the undesirable symptoms experienced throughout a hangover are caused by 2 elements: the diuretic alcohol impact that causes the enthusiast to become dehydrated, and the poisonous effects of alcohol poisoning of numerous systems of the body.

Excessive quantities of alcohol can affect the liver, the brain, the gastrointestinal system, the main nervous system and sensory understanding. It can interrupt your sleep and other body rhythms, affect your state of mind and influence your attention and concentration.

The Causes of a Hangover.

Most of the symptoms experienced during a hangover are dued to the direct result of alcohol on the body's systems, as pointed out above, however there are lots of other aspects that can contribute to the unpleasantness of a hangover that are not direct effects of the alcohol consumed.

Hangover signs can likewise be dued to the withdrawal of alcohol from the body, the impacts of metabolites produced when alcohol is consumed, other chemicals found in liquors, behaviors connected with drinking and personal qualities of the enthusiast.

Avoiding a Hangover.

The very best remedy for a hangover is to never get one in the first place. Individuals who consume non alcoholic drinks do not get hangovers, and generally speaking, those who consume moderate amounts-- one beverage a day for women and no more than 2 a day for guys-- do not experience hangover signs.

If you drink any alcohol at all, though, you can experience unfavorable repercussions the next morning. Although there is no sure way to get rid of all of the discomfort of a hangover, there are steps that you can require to decrease the severity of the symptoms.

The Hangover as a Deterrent.

For lots of people who experience an especially severe hangover, it can be the motivation to never ever consume excessively once more. Others, however, remain to consume regardless of duplicated bouts with serious hangover signs. Remaining to consume regardless of negative effects can be indicator of alcoholism or alcohol dependence or, at least, alcohol abuse. Heavy drinkers who have sworn to themselves "never ever once more" during a hangover, however go back to consuming a short time later, have, by definition, a drinking problem.
